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K filing by TOP SHIPS INC. covers the month of March 2017. The report details a material amendment to a Common Stock Purchase Agreement with Kalani Investments Limited ("Kalani"), originally announced on February 17, 2017, and formally amended on March 17, 2017.

Material Changes
- Increased Offering Capacity: The maximum number of shares Kalani is obligated to purchase under the Purchase Agreement was increased from 3,099,367 to 6,940,867 shares of common stock (par value $0.01).
- Offering Period: The sales of these "Offered Shares" are to occur over a period of 24 months, subject to certain limitations.
- Commitment Fee: In consideration for the amendment, the Company agreed to issue up to an additional 56,796 shares of common stock to Kalani as a commitment fee.
- Regulatory Status: The offering relies on a shelf registration statement on Form F-3 (File No. 333-215577) declared effective on February 1, 2017. An amended prospectus supplement is being filed.
Guidance, Outlook, and Risks
The filing contains no forward-looking guidance, management commentary on operational outlook, or discussion of general business risks. It explicitly states that the release does not constitute an offer to sell securities; any offers will be made only via a prospectus supplement and base prospectus. The primary contingency noted is that Kalani has no right to require sales and is obligated to purchase shares only as directed by the Company, subject to agreement limitations.
